Output 84e77d74e6690e6de7d55c3d3f938967233416afc2ab2d9df817e880f2b902e7:49

value
996416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b93960ac6cb3e38f224b6fbaa0f37f5ff261c5 OP_EQUAL
address
37xPmBmbwbVjBPy6mKrgcmNU2zqaUBTsHG
transaction
84e77d74e6690e6de7d55c3d3f938967233416afc2ab2d9df817e880f2b902e7
spent
true